First what is drif: Water droplets suspended in air and discharged from the cooling tower is called drift. Drift is the byproduct of the evaporating cooling process taking place in the C.T. Drift escapes the system as mist or vapour and that means loss of cooling tower and that means high make up water CALCULATION OF DRIFT LOSS: With blow down blocked in , determine the con , of (CrO4-) at a measured intervals until the cycle of concentration returns to normal. So DRIFT LOSS (D) = (V/t)ln[Ci / Cf] where V=VOL capacity of the C.T. t = time in hour ,Cf = final con of CrO4- and Ci is that initial con.and using this formula at two definite time intervals D1/D2 are calculated and then D = 1/2 (D1+D2) source :Boiler Operation Engineering by P. Chottopadhyay .
